Code Institute Milestone Projects - Quick Links

Milestone Project 1 - "Driven: Formula One Fan Club" View Repo | View Live Site

Brief Description: A static HTML website promoting a fictional Formula One fan club operating around Europe.

Technologies Used: HTML5, CSS3, Boostrap, FontAwesome. Deployed with GitHub pages.

Milestone Project 2 - "Mappy" View Repo | View Live Site

Brief Description: A website using JavaScript and the Mapbox / Leaflet APIs to produce randomized travel itineraries.

Technologies Used: H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, Mapbox API, Leaflet API, Boostrap, FontAwesome. Deployed with GitHub pages.

Milestone Project 3 - "Out of Office" View Repo

Brief Description: A full stack web application for sharing holiday photos, showcasing technologies including Python, the Flask micro-framework and database operations.

Technologies Used: HTML5, CSS3, Python, Flask, Cloudinary, MongoDB.

Milestone Project 4 - "Liffey" View Repo

Brief Description: A full stack web application that provides a first and third party selling platform for computer parts, built with Django.

Technologies Used: HTML5, CSS3, Python, Django, PostrgeSQL, Amazon AWS S3.
